Are Oxo Cubes Gluten Free?

Introduction

The claim in question is whether Oxo cubes, a popular brand of stock cubes, are gluten-free. This inquiry is particularly relevant for individuals with celiac disease or gluten intolerance, who must avoid gluten-containing products. The answer appears to be nuanced, with various sources providing conflicting information regarding the gluten content of these stock cubes.

What We Know

  1. Ingredients: Oxo cubes, including both beef and chicken varieties, contain wheat flour, which is a source of gluten. For example, the ingredients for Oxo Beef Stock Cubes include "Wheat Flour (with added Calcium, Iron, Niacin, Thiamin)" and "Yeast Extract," which may also contain gluten depending on the source 479.

  2. Product Labels: According to the official Oxo website, the product labels indicate that they contain allergens, including cereals containing gluten 4. This aligns with other sources that explicitly state that Oxo cubes are not gluten-free due to the presence of wheat flour 1356.

  3. Cross-Contamination: Some sources mention that even if a product does not list gluten-containing ingredients, it may still carry a "may contain wheat" warning due to potential cross-contamination during manufacturing processes 56.

  4. Consumer Guidance: The Gluten Free Blogger and other sources recommend avoiding Oxo cubes for those needing gluten-free options, suggesting that there are alternative products available that are specifically labeled gluten-free 56.

Conclusion

Verdict: False

The claim that Oxo cubes are gluten-free is false. Key evidence supporting this conclusion includes the presence of wheat flour in the ingredients of both beef and chicken varieties of Oxo cubes, as confirmed by the official Oxo website and multiple consumer advocacy sources. Additionally, product labels explicitly state that these cubes contain allergens, including gluten.

It is important to note that while the majority of sources agree on the gluten content, the absence of comprehensive testing data or third-party verification introduces some uncertainty regarding cross-contamination risks. Individuals with celiac disease or gluten intolerance should exercise caution and consider alternative products that are specifically labeled gluten-free.
